Interview Spotlight: Michel Hazanavicius on The Most Precious of Cargoes.

Unifrance has released a new interview with Michel Hazanavicius, during which he reflects on his latest animated film, The Most Precious of Cargoes (featured among Unifrance’s French animation interviews). en.unifrance.org

In the discussion, Hazanavicius emphasizes the delicate balance the film strikes between fairy-tale storytelling and the brutal realities of the Holocaust.

The Most Precious of Cargoes is an adaptation of Jean-Claude Grumberg’s novella, and features narration by Jean-Louis Trintignant. It premiered in competition at Cannes in 2024, making it one of the first animated films selected for that festival’s main slate in years.

This interview offers a rare window into Hazanavicius’s approach — both in wrestling with weighty historical subjects and embracing the poetic possibilities of animation.
